Dan Hemmert is a Managing Director in CFGI’s Business Transformation practice, where he brings 13 years of experience helping finance organizations enhance strategy, streamline processes, and build high-performing teams. Dan partners with CFOs and finance leaders to design and execute transformation initiatives that align people, processes, and technology to deliver measurable business outcomes. His expertise spans finance strategy and assessment, target operating model design, integration and separation, close acceleration, process standardization, and forecasting and planning. He has worked across industries including pharmaceutical and life sciences, telecommunications, media and entertainment, technology, manufacturing, consumer products, and utilities.
Dan has deep experience across the finance transformation lifecycle, with a proven track record of leading assessments to identify gaps in processes, technology, data, and talent. He has developed and executed comprehensive transformation roadmaps, designed future-state operating models, and crafted finance technology and data strategies. Dan has also served as program leader on large-scale transformation efforts, overseeing cross-functional teams and managing finance workstreams for acquisitions and separations, including Day 1 readiness and post-close integration. His technology expertise includes Blackline, Tableau, Alteryx, Microsoft Power BI, OneStream, and Anaplan.
Prior to joining CFGI, Dan spent time in PwC’s Finance Transformation and Assurance practices. He holds a Bachelor of Science in Accounting from Penn State University.
